The Rise of Online Drawing Competitions
Online drawing contests have seen a rapid rise in popularity, allowing access to creative platforms regardless of location. These online programs eliminate geographical limitations, welcoming participation from every corner of India. With easy registration, rules and formats are clear and participants are kept informed, encouraging national engagement.
Most drawing competition platforms only require an image upload of the drawing, making it accessible for kids with basic tech. Such simplicity has expanded access to previously underrepresented artists.

Online Painting Contests: Freedom with Colour
Painting competitions conducted online invite creativity with vibrant tools. From mixed media and sketch pens, art mediums are varied and inclusive. Participants are commonly challenged with concepts and expected to send work within a set timeframe, which teaches responsibility and creativity.
Art professionals and judges evaluate entries on composition, originality, and interpretation. This real-world evaluation approach prepares children for higher-level artistic engagement.

Creative Messaging Through Poster Contests
Awareness-based art events blend creativity with advocacy. Topics often include recycling, education, and clean energy, challenging participants to convey powerful messages.
Combining colour and text, participants develop communication skills through illustration. Judging is based on clarity, creativity, and relevance.
